audioBooks: Downloading to a Computer

MP3 vs WMA

audioBooks are available in 2 different formats: MP3 and WMA. MP3:
  • Compatible with most devices, including Mac and Windows computers
  • Can be transferred to iPod or other compatible music players
  • Can be downloaded directly to mobile devices (such as smartphones and tablets) using the OverDrive Media Console app
WMA:
  • Compatible with just Windows computers
  • Can be transferred to an iPod or other compatible music player

Find & Download audioBooks to Your Computer

  1. In your browser, search for audioBooks through the eLibraries website.
  2. When you find a book, click on its cover and then “Borrow”.
  3. If you’re not already logged in, enter your library name and library card number.
  4. To download audioBooks to your computer, you'll first need to download the Overdrive Media Console (you only need to download this once).
  5. Then, from your Overdrive bookshelf, click "Download".  If offered a choice, select "MP3 Audiobook" and then click "Confirm and Download".  Choose to open the file with Overdrive Media Console.  Click "okay" or "yes" to any pop-ups that may appear.
